700r4 Speedometer Gear Housing
Of all things to have a problem with, I swapped my converter with a 2600 rpm converter. I am finishing up, I was tightening the speedometer gear and I actually broke the threads off the speedometer gear housing.
How hard is this to replace? Is it going to leak fluid like crazy until it is replaced? Do you need to remove the tailshaft to replace it or can you just remove it from the outside? Also, anything else I might need to know is appreciated. Really dumb, I had it hand tight and decided to give it a turn with a pair of channel locks, bad idea

Re: 700r4 Speedometer Gear Housing
In sequence: Easy, yes, outside. Be sure to find an aluminum replacement, not the plastic versions.

Re: 700r4 Speedometer Gear Housing
Hey any chance you know what size housing I need? I have 2.77 gears, from google I believe I need the 35-39 size housing, however the most common size seems to be 40+. I wanted to get this ordered today if possible...

Re: 700r4 Speedometer Gear Housing
What driven gear did you remove, if you're re-using it? What color is the drive gear? Correct for 245/50R16s would be red 17 tooth drive with a 37 tooth driven.
